Beginnings
The bell outdoor tents has been a staple for outdoor enthusiasts since the 19th century. The design is rooted in army camping tents that saw service in the Crimean War, and later on came to be prominent with scout groups throughout America. The American Sibley camping tent was a variation of the European bell camping tent. Its creator, Henry Hopkins Sibley, took inspiration from the Native American tepee when producing his variation. His design incorporated a single facility post, raised larger walls and an airing vent cap that enabled smoke from the oven to get away.

Layout
The bell camping tent's basic design caught the eye of entertainment campers, and it soon ended up being a staple amongst those who wished to experience the outdoors in vogue. Today, you can find these flexible frameworks in campgrounds and at glamping resorts throughout the world.
The very first copyrighted version of the bell camping tent was created by Henry Hopkins Sibley during the American Civil War, attracting ideas from Native American tipis. He integrated a solitary central pole, brief side wall surfaces, and a vented "cap" for smoke from a range to develop his innovative camping tent.
With time, Sibley's design enhanced with the enhancement of breathable canvas and other materials that enabled the outdoor tents to regulate its temperature. Modern bell outdoors tents are made from a selection of materials, including cotton and mixes with flame retardant material to lower fire hazards.
